fun fact about my culture: kazakhs have this kind of unspoken rule that whenever we have a guest or someone in need who visits our home, we are kind of required to help them if they do not harbor any malicious intent

no matter what time of day it is or how they look

and we also have a cultural practice called "zhylu" which is something like mutual aid where the community donates what they can to people in need in or outside their circles

A lot of people don't know that the reason there's not a "rating system" for books like there is for movies, video games, music, etc. is an intentional and explicit stance of librarians. Librarian associations have long, and correctly, insisted that categorizing books into specific ratings or age categories is censorship. The decision of an outside group of people about whether a book is or is not appropriate for someone of a certain age is censoring content to them.

As we've seen with the right's attacks on libraries for LGBT content in books, they would LOVE if some outside party had already done the work of classifying books into a particular category, and they could simply lobby that one central body into insisting that any mention of gay people means it's Adults Only. Then in one fell swoop they could brand the entire debate as "we just want to make sure that our libraries only carry age appropriate books" without having to have the debate on a case by case basis on each individual book across each individual library and across each individual library patron.

After all, does it even make sense that literally the diary of a tween/teenage girl is not appropriate for a tween/teenage kid to read? If you ask conservatives, the uncensored Diary of Anne Frank should be Adults Only. Despite it being written by a teenage girl and having real historical value in humanizing the victims of the Holocaust. But if they could do that fight once, centrally, at a ratings board, they could get it banned from all libraries in one fell swoop.
